Output 8a80620e8916068831c79e3401f6f1df4b76863ed47327db8914c69c9cf9972c:2

value
120553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c284cdf6203f77dfd25f5273717bf2521c6f749 OP_EQUAL
address
3JquEikZh4vkpHYMHmwTpXHqKZRxm3vFk5
transaction
8a80620e8916068831c79e3401f6f1df4b76863ed47327db8914c69c9cf9972c
spent
true